In the form of natural aerosol formulations and preparations, butterfly pea flower kombucha in the form of waste can be utilized as a pharmaceutical biotechnology product to inhibit the growth of pathogenic fungi that cause disease or infection in horticultural commodity plants. Horticultural commodity plants are plant commodities that have the potential to be developed as food flavorings, traditional medicines, and spices, especially in the shallot species Allium cepa L. One of the obstacles to the growth and development of shallot plants is being hampered by attacks by pathogenic fungi from the species Fusarium fujikuroi, Alternaria sp, and Colletotrichum gloeosporioides. A safe and environmentally friendly solution to prevent the growth of these three pathogenic fungi is to utilize the fermentation waste of butterfly pea flower kombucha as a pharmaceutical biotechnology product in the form of natural spray formulations and preparations with concentrations of 20%, 30%, and 40%. Based on the one-way ANOVA test with each P value <0.05, supported by post hoc analysis. Specifically, the 40% formula differs significantly from the 20% and 30% formulas as a pharmaceutical biotechnology product in its ability to inhibit the growth of the three pathogenic fungi in shallot plants, and is the most optimal formula.

PT. Putra Wisanggeni Satu is a company that is active in the field of digital platforms, business and trade consultants in the company. Almost all service ordering activities use WhatsApp messenger. revisions are in demand and vulnerable to conversation data being lost or accidentally deleted. The aim of this research is to design and build an Android-based application for ordering design services and applications to improve service quality and make it easier to order services more efficiently. This research involves several steps, including problem analysis, data collection, application design and development and application testing. At the data collection stage, it was carried out using interview and observation methods and for the system development method using the waterfall method. At the application testing stage, the blackbox testing method shows that almost all features are implemented successfully and function properly as well as the results of usability testing, on the Effectiveness aspect of 94.2%, Efficiency aspect of 0.163 goals / Sec with an overall relative efficiency value of 83.3%. And for the satisfaction aspect of 78.5 . The results of this study indicate that the application can view service price lists, place service orders, service revisions and pay by bank transfer method.
